The Israeli Armored Paradigm In The Yom Kippur War: An Evaluation, Joseph C. Leonhardt
The Israeli Armored Paradigm In The Yom Kippur War: An Evaluation, Joseph C. Leonhardt
Mahurin Honors College Capstone Experience/Thesis Projects
The Yom Kippur War of 1973 saw Israel suffer nearly twice the casualties and triple the duration of the previous war. This is in contradiction to the fact that Israel, following its spectacular success in the Six-Day War of 1967, was in a far better position than it had been in 1967. This work will analyze the problem of Armor preeminence in the Israeli Defense Force first to prove the existence of preeminence, then to qualify its effect in the war and then to qualify its importance in the differing factors between the 1967 and 1973 Wars. Rolling Fork United Baptist Church Of Christ - Larue County, Kentucky (Sc 616), Manuscripts & Folklife Archives
Rolling Fork United Baptist Church Of Christ - Larue County, Kentucky (Sc 616), Manuscripts & Folklife Archives
Manuscript Collection Finding Aids
Finding aid and scan (Click on "additional files" below) for Manuscripts Small Collection 616. Minute book of Rolling Fork United Baptist Church of Christ, Larue County, Kentucky. Includes principles of union, rules of decorum, minutes of meetings, and lists of pastors, deacons, clerks, and members, both white and African American. Notes on the church's history by Jacob A. Miller appear at the back of the minute book.

Christ Episcopal Church - Bowling Green, Kentucky (Sc 2219), Manuscripts & Folklife Archives
Christ Episcopal Church - Bowling Green, Kentucky (Sc 2219), Manuscripts & Folklife Archives
Manuscript Collection Finding Aids
Finding aid and scan (Click on "Additional Files" below) for Manuscripts Small Collection 2219. Records of Christ Episcopal Church, Bowling Green, Kentucky. Includes lists of members 1867-1914, baptisms 1861-1917, confirmations 1861-1919, marriages and burials 1864-1919. Also includes lists of Russellville members 1880-1886, baptisms 1873-1885, confirmations 1876-1886, and deaths 1877-1885; and lists of Glasgow members 1880, 1893, confirmations and baptisms 1890-1899. Also includes historical notes and extracts from church convention proceedings 1831-1859 that relate to the Bowling Green church.
